Martiros Saryan, one of Armenia’s most beloved artists, is celebrated for his radiant landscapes that capture the essence and beauty of Armenian culture and nature. Born in Nakhichevan-on-Don, Saryan was deeply inspired by the colors and warmth of his homeland, infusing his works with a vibrant palette and a profound love for the Armenian landscape. His early travels to Persia, Egypt, and Constantinople further enriched his art, leading him to experiment with bold, expressive colors and stylized forms that convey a deep emotional connection to his surroundings. Saryan’s work is a celebration of life, using intense colors and simplified forms to express a unique perspective on nature and cultural identity. His compositions evoke a sense of joy and reverence, with sunlit hills, lush greenery, and traditional Armenian motifs that transport viewers to a world of harmony and warmth. As a pioneer of Armenian modernism, Saryan’s influence extends beyond aesthetics, symbolizing resilience and pride for his homeland. Today, his paintings stand as enduring tributes to Armenian heritage, embodying the timeless beauty and spirit of the region in a universally accessible language of color and form.
